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Waterloo East to Box Hill & Westhumble start from £11.50 one way, or £11.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Waterloo East to Box Hill & Westhumble are available for £13.40 one way, or £12.10 return

Facilities and Amenities at London Waterloo East

Though London Waterloo East is a bustling hub, it provides essential amenities to ensure a smooth experience for travelers. While it lacks a traditional ticket office, fear not—ticket machines are readily available for both purchase and collection of pre-booked tickets. Accessibility is thoughtfully catered for, with accessible ticket machines and step-free access via lifts from Waterloo Main station. Need assistance? Help points are clearly marked, and staff are on hand to lend a helping hand when needed.

For those traveling with youngsters or seeking some comfort, the station hosts heated waiting rooms and accessible toilets with baby-changing facilities. CCTV surveillance is in place to ensure a secure environment throughout your journey. Hungry or in need of caffeine fix? Grab a snack or a hot drink from the coffee shops and vending machines on site—no worries about missing the news as newspapers are available too!

Amenity Overview of Box Hill & Westhumble Station

While Box Hill & Westhumble might not boast large facilities, it provides essential amenities for a smooth travel experience. The station operates without a ticket office but has convenient 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ets. These machines are capable of processing t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ring accessible options are in place. Induction loops are available, enhancing accessibility for those with hearing impairments.

Though the station lacks toilets and waiting facilities, it makes up for it with a picturesque waiting atmosphere and ample seating areas. Security is a priority with CCTV surveillance in place. For cyclists, secure bicycle racks are available, though it's advised to use them at your own risk. Free parking is available around the clock, and though there are no refreshment facilities, you'll find a cycle repair shop nearby to attend to biking needs.

Accessibility and Support At Box Hill & Westhumble

The station supports accessible travel with step-free access to platform 2, with assistance available upon request. However, access to platform 1 requires the use of a footbridge. If assistance is needed, help points are strategically placed, making it convenient for travelers to reach out. Accessible parking and a designated mobility set-down area are available in the car park.

Care is taken to ensure that all travelers can access services smoothly, with assistive services available through Southern's dedicated teams. Those requiring additional travel support are encouraged to pre-book assistance to have their needs fully accommodated during their journey.
